IND vs ENG, 5th Test | India in Dominant Position After Jaiswal, Rohit's Fifties Following Kuldeep, Ashwin's Brilliance
India's formidable performance was built on the exceptional bowling display by Kuldeep Yadav, who claimed a sensational 5-72, and Ravichandran Ashwin's remarkable figures of 4-51 in his 100th Test match, which bamboozled the England batting lineup, restricting them to 218 all out in just 57.4 overs.
Nagal's Stroke of Luck: Advancing to Indian Wells Main Draw as Nadal Withdraws
Despite Nagal's defeat in the second round of the qualifying tournament, his high ranking in the draw ensured him the opportunity to advance to the main event. Currently positioned at 101st in the ATP rankings, Nagal's standing entitled him to fill in any last-minute vacancies in the main draw.
Surge of Hazlewood and Lyon in Test Bowling Rankings as Bumrah Maintains Dominance
While Bumrah maintains his lead among Test bowlers, Hazlewood has climbed one spot to secure fourth place, and Lyon has surged two spots to claim the sixth position, a testament to their outstanding display in Wellington.

Bairstow Reflects on the Significance of Reaching His 100th Test Match
At 34, Bairstow will join the esteemed ranks as the 17th English cricketer to receive his 100th Test cap when he graces the field for the fifth and final Test against India, commencing in a couple of days. Reflecting on the impending milestone, Bairstow acknowledged the emotional weight accompanying this pinnacle moment in his career.
